As the World Cup 2026 approaches, fans around the world are asking the same question: who are the favorites to win the World Cup 2026? While football tournaments are unpredictable, history, squad quality, and recent international performance consistently point to a small group of leading contenders.

This analysis looks at real teams using long-term patterns rather than hype.

Brazil

Brazil remain perennial World Cup contenders.


  • Five-time World Cup winners (most in history)

  • Consistently strong qualification campaigns

  • Deep talent pool across all positions

Brazil’s blend of attacking quality and international experience always places them among the favorites.

France

France have been one of the most dominant international teams in recent years.


  • World Cup winners in 2018

  • Finalists in 2022

  • Exceptional squad depth

Their ability to compete across multiple tournaments makes them a leading contender.

Argentina

Argentina enter World Cup cycles with high expectations.


  • World Cup champions in 2022

  • Strong defensive organisation

  • High tactical discipline

Recent tournament success proves their ability to manage pressure and knockout football.

England

England have evolved into consistent tournament performers.


  • Regular semi-final appearances in recent tournaments

  • Strong attacking depth

  • Improved defensive structure

England’s challenge is converting consistency into a title-winning run.

Spain

Spain’s identity remains rooted in control and possession.


  • World Cup winners in 2010

  • Technically gifted midfielders

  • Strong emphasis on ball control

When Spain balance control with efficiency, they become extremely dangerous.

Germany

Germany are historically one of the strongest World Cup nations.


  • Four-time World Cup winners

  • Strong tournament mentality

  • Ability to rebuild squads quickly

Germany’s past struggles do not remove their long-term pedigree.

Portugal

Portugal have grown into a reliable tournament side.


  • Deep squad across defence and attack

  • Strong recent international results

  • Balanced tactical approach

Portugal’s challenge is delivering consistency across knockout matches.

Why These Teams Are Considered Favorites

Favorites usually share common traits.


  • Strong qualification performance

  • Experience in knockout tournaments

  • Squad depth and flexibility

These factors matter more than individual stars.

Why Favorites Don’t Always Win

Even top teams face risks.


  • Injuries at key moments

  • Unexpected tactical mismatches

  • Single-game elimination pressure

This unpredictability defines the World Cup.

How the Expanded World Cup 2026 Format Affects Favorites

The expanded tournament changes dynamics.


  • More matches increase fatigue

  • Rotation becomes critical

  • Upsets become more likely

Depth and recovery management are now essential.

How This Helps Fans Read World Cup 2026 Matches

Knowing the favorites helps fans:


  • Understand pressure dynamics

  • Judge performances objectively

  • Identify realistic title contenders

Favorites are shaped by structure, not headlines.

Final Thoughts

The favorites to win the World Cup 2026 include Brazil, France, Argentina, England, Spain, Germany, and Portugal. These teams consistently demonstrate the balance, experience, and depth required to succeed at the highest level.

In the World Cup, history doesn’t guarantee success — but it often points in the right direction.
